One reproducible runner for four long-term-memory benchmarks, plus an
LLM-guided multi-round retrieval method.
LoCoMo, LongMemEval, EverMemBench,
and SubtleMemory now share the same staged ADD → SEARCH → ANSWER → JUDGE
workflow, resume model, metrics, and run manifest. The new
llm_multiround search method iteratively recalls episode blocks, asks a
separately configurable decider to retain core evidence and issue follow-up
queries, and returns a bounded final context without a cross-encoder.

Added

  • LLM-guided multi-round episode retrieval.
    POST /api/v2/memory/search accepts method = "llm_multiround" for user
    memory. Each round independently fuses BM25 and vector candidates for the
    current sub-queries with RRF, then uses the decider to select core evidence
    and identify remaining gaps. Existing search response fields are unchanged;
    decider failures are recorded in structured logs and optional trace dumps.
  • Independent decider configuration. The new [decider] section selects
    the model, endpoint, timeout, request extras, retry policy, and loop tuning.
    Empty connection fields inherit [llm], preserving single-model setups.
  • Unified benchmark harness. One runner and four adapters cover LoCoMo,
    LongMemEval, EverMemBench, and SubtleMemory with explicit dataset configs,
    resumable stage artifacts, deterministic run identities, shared IR metrics,
    decider preflight checks, and trace validation that rejects degraded
    multi-round runs before reporting scores.
  • Cascade snapshot control. POST /api/v1/cascade/quiesce and
    POST /api/v2/cascade/quiesce drain the Markdown-to-index queue and stop the
    cascade subsystem until restart. Startup switches can disable all cascade
    work or only the filesystem watcher for managed read-only workloads.

Changed

  • OME attempts are bounded. One strategy attempt now has a 1,800-second
    default wall-clock timeout and follows the existing retry/dead-letter path on
    timeout. Environment settings can tune concurrency or disable the timeout.
  • SQLite pool saturation fails visibly. Pool size, overflow, checkout
    timeout, recycle, and pre-ping are explicit settings; exhausted pools now
    raise after a bounded wait and emit saturation diagnostics instead of waiting
    indefinitely.
  • Extraction LLM transport is configurable. [llm] now exposes request
    timeout and provider-specific SDK arguments while retaining the previous
    60-second default.

Fixed

  • Permanent embedding request errors no longer retry. HTTP 400, 401, 403,
    404, 413, 414, and 422 responses are classified as rejected input or
    configuration and leave the retry loop; timeouts, 429 responses, and server
    errors remain retryable.
  • EverMemBench owner mapping no longer changes profile extraction. The
    adapter uses one stable synthetic owner per topic for both ingestion and
    search while preserving each real participant's name in message metadata.
    The production Profile cluster/direct extraction paths are unchanged.

Upgrade

pip install --upgrade everos   # or: uv sync
  • No storage migration or index rebuild is required. Existing search methods
    keep their prior behavior unless callers explicitly select
    llm_multiround.
  • Deployments with a healthy OME strategy that legitimately runs for more than
    1,800 seconds must raise EVEROS_OME_RUN_TIMEOUT_SECONDS or set it to 0 /
    off before upgrading.
